Asbestos Survey in Minehead

If the opportunity of asbestos is uncovered in a building, it might be needed to undertake an asbestos survey. This will certainly take one of 3 forms. A monitoring study is used to keep an eye on known asbestos in a building, and also to make certain that it is being properly maintained and meeting laws. As a part of this sampling is frequently used to evaluate the condition of the asbestos, this study can likewise use an anticipation that asbestos exists. A repair survey is extra intrusive than an administration study. This is done before any kind of major refurbishment work to ascertain whether any kind of employees will certainly go to threat from asbestos, as well as if so to prepare for its elimination. A demolition survey is likewise a lot more invasive and also is accomplished on any kind of building as a result of undertake demolition. This is called for to guarantee that any type of fibres will certainly not be launched upon demolition. If asbestos is located, after that removal job will certainly occur. During both this procedure and refurbishment surveying, harmful evaluation might be used to access and also evaluate tough to get to areas of the building. As a result of this, and the overall intrusive nature of both surveys, it is suggested that any kind of owners abandon the structure throughout assessment.

Minehead

Minehead is a coastal town and civil parish in the English county of Somerset. It sits on the south edge of the Bristol Channel, about 21 miles (34 km) north-west of the county town of Taunton, 12 miles (19 kilometres) from the border with the county of Devon and in distance of the Exmoor National Park. In accordance with the 2011 Census, the town has a permanent population of around 11981, meaning that it is the most populous town in the West Somerset local government area. There is indication of human occupation in the region since the Bronze and Iron Ages. There was a modest port at Minehead by 1380, which grew into a primary trading centre during the medieval period. A lot of trade moved to more substantial ports during the 20th century, but pleasure steamers did call at the port. A noticeable surge in building during the early years of the 20th century resulted in the wide main shopping avenue and nearby roads with Edwardian-style architecture. There are a variety of schools and religious, cultural and sporting facilities consisting of sailing and wind surfing and golf. A popular ancient local tradition involves the Hobby Horse, which takes to the streets for four days on the eve of the very first of May each year, with accompanying musicians and competing horses. The town is the starting point of the South West Coast Path National Trail, which is the nation's longest long-distance countryside hiking path. The Minehead Railway was opened in 1874 and closed in 1971, however it has now been reopened as the West Somerset Railway. Do I need an asbestos survey to sell my house?

There is no legal requirement to have an asbestos survey done to sell your house. However, some mortgage lenders, estate agents and insurance companies may require one. Many home buyers and/or valuers will want to know before submitting an offer for your property.

where does asbestos come from?

The deposits of asbestos are commonly found in both rocks and soil throughout the globe. Historically, this material has been incorporated for more than 4,500 years for a number of purposes by our ancestors. However, mining of asbestos in large scale started only in the 1870’s in Quebec, Canada. It only took about a decade after this commencement before other countries picked the trail and also began the production of asbestos for industrial uses as asbestos rapidly grew to become an ubiquitous phenomenon across many nations of the world such as the USA, Russia, Italy as well as South Africa.

Today, several countries have placed a total ban on the production as well as exportation of asbestos as a result of the harmful fibre it contains. Asbestos has been discovered to be a life threatening material which when disturbed, it releases a harmful fibre that can lead to a number of serious health issues if inhaled over a long period of time. Most recently in 2019, the material was popularly banned in Canada, who for several years has operated the world’s largest mine of asbestos in Quebec.

Despite how harmful the material is, it’s however still being mined in some countries with some of its exporters being Russia, Kazakhstan, China as well as Brazil, with Russia taking the lead, covering for over 53 percent of the world’s total production.

Contrary to many beliefs, asbestos is not a man made material but a group of six types of naturally occurring fibrous minerals that are commonly found in rock and soil which are collectively known as asbestos. These minerals are primarily composed of both silicon and oxygen but also includes other minor elements.

Is asbestos dangerous?

Asbestos is very dangerous if inhaled. It can cause a variety of lung-related diseases. Asbestos will generally not be released into the air unless it is disturbed. You should be very careful if you suspect there may be asbestos in your home and have a survey carried out to check that it is not being released into the air.

What happens during an asbestos test?

The surveyors will check the entire property for signs of asbestos. They may take samples which can be taken away for anaylsis. If they find asbestos, they will inspect its condition, what grade it is and advise you of the best course of action to take.
